Yunnanozoon lividum Fossil Sheds Light on Early Chordate Evolution
Yunnanozoon lividum, a fossil from the Early Cambrian Chengjiang biota in southwest China, is providing new insights into the origins of vertebrates. This small, soft-bodied organism, dating back approximately 518 million years, is considered a critical link in the evolutionary chain leading to vertebrates. Recent studies have highlighted its anatomical features, such as a notochord, gill bars, and segmented musculature, which are indicative of early chordate characteristics. The fossil was first described in the early 1990s and has since been a subject of debate regarding its classification. Recent analyses suggest it may be closely related to early vertebrates, offering a glimpse into the evolutionary transition from simple bilaterian ancestors to more complex chordates.
